From 7841fed17d6484b622ee873bfb980820a9dccec7 Mon Sep 17 00:00:00 2001 From: bkfox Date: Thu, 11 Apr 2024 00:33:05 +0200 Subject: [PATCH] preview.tiny; dashboard list order --- aircox/static/aircox/css/chunk-common.css | 5 +++ aircox/static/aircox/css/public.css | 5 +++ .../templates/aircox/dashboard/dashboard.html | 35 ++++++++++--------- assets/src/styles/components.scss | 7 +++- 4 files changed, 34 insertions(+), 18 deletions(-) diff --git a/aircox/static/aircox/css/chunk-common.css b/aircox/static/aircox/css/chunk-common.css index a12a3f9..b4f3540 100644 --- a/aircox/static/aircox/css/chunk-common.css +++ b/aircox/static/aircox/css/chunk-common.css @@ -172,8 +172,13 @@ .preview.tiny .title { font-size: calc(var(--preview-title-sz) * 0.8); } +.preview.tiny .subtitle { + font-size: calc(var(--preview-subtitle-sz) * 0.8); +} .preview.tiny .content { font-size: 1rem; + max-height: 3rem; + overflow: hidden; } .preview-cover { diff --git a/aircox/static/aircox/css/public.css b/aircox/static/aircox/css/public.css index d54bbf6..b35679c 100644 --- a/aircox/static/aircox/css/public.css +++ b/aircox/static/aircox/css/public.css @@ -172,8 +172,13 @@ .preview.tiny .title { font-size: calc(var(--preview-title-sz) * 0.8); } +.preview.tiny .subtitle { + font-size: calc(var(--preview-subtitle-sz) * 0.8); +} .preview.tiny .content { font-size: 1rem; + max-height: 3rem; + overflow: hidden; } .preview-cover { diff --git a/aircox/templates/aircox/dashboard/dashboard.html b/aircox/templates/aircox/dashboard/dashboard.html index 05c422a..cdfe29f 100644 --- a/aircox/templates/aircox/dashboard/dashboard.html +++ b/aircox/templates/aircox/dashboard/dashboard.html @@ -15,36 +15,37 @@ {% block content-container %}
-

{% translate "Programs" %}

-
- {% for object in programs %} - {% page_widget "item" object admin=True is_tiny=True %} - {% empty %} -
{% translate "No diffusion to come" %}
- {% endfor %} -
- -
- -
-

{% translate "Next diffusions" %}

+

{% translate "Next diffusions" %}

{% for object in next_diffs|slice:"0:25" %} {% page_widget "item" object.episode diffusion=object timetable=True admin=True is_tiny=True %} {% empty %} -
{% translate "No diffusion to come" %}
+
{% translate "No diffusion to display" %}
{% endfor %}
+ {% if comments %}
-

{% translate "Last Comments" %}

+

{% translate "Last Comments" %}

{% for object in comments|slice:"0:25" %} {% page_widget "item" object admin=True is_tiny=True %} + {% endfor %} +
+
+ {% endif %} + +
+

{% translate "Programs" %}

+
+ {% for object in programs %} + {% page_widget "item" object admin=True is_tiny=True %} {% empty %} -
{% translate "No diffusion to come" %}
+
{% translate "No program to display" %}
{% endfor %}
-
+ + + {% endblock %} diff --git a/assets/src/styles/components.scss b/assets/src/styles/components.scss index 40bce1e..f77354d 100644 --- a/assets/src/styles/components.scss +++ b/assets/src/styles/components.scss @@ -262,7 +262,12 @@ &.tiny { .title { font-size: calc(var(--preview-title-sz) * 0.8); } - .content { font-size: v.$text-size; } + .subtitle { font-size: calc(var(--preview-subtitle-sz) * 0.8); } + .content { + font-size: v.$text-size; + max-height: 3rem; + overflow: hidden; + } } }